Transaction 7bdbcc083e71a441ec326731b26be93fa0547ed34f86063d4b121aefd74cc28a

1 Input
2 Outputs
  • 7bdbcc083e71a441ec326731b26be93fa0547ed34f86063d4b121aefd74cc28a:0
  • value  1104527324
    address  178hmshdHtRsizW5KutnJPxnnSz1Pu9Pwh
  • 7bdbcc083e71a441ec326731b26be93fa0547ed34f86063d4b121aefd74cc28a:1
  • value  2000000
    address  3Cn8mJvxvgmoE2awY3rf8Waop4NbqHNwjb